What to Know Before Buying a Jack Chi
Before you commit to bringing a Jack Chi into your home, it is important to understand their unique needs. These dogs are incredibly energetic and require a dedicated owner who can provide ample physical exercise and mental stimulation. Despite their small stature, they are not typical lap dogs that will sleep all day. They thrive on activity, play, and interaction.
Additionally, you should be prepared for a long-term commitment. Small terrier mixes are known for their longevity. Red Flags to Avoid
When communicating with potential breeders, watch out for these warning signs:
- No health guarantees: A good breeder will always provide a written health guarantee for their puppies.
- Refusal to show the parents: You should always be allowed to meet the mother (and the father, if he is on-site) to assess their temperament and living conditions.
- Pushy sales tactics: Ethical breeders care about where their puppies go and will interview you just as much as you interview them.
- Too many litters available: Breeders who always have puppies available or breed many different types of dogs are likely operating a puppy mill.
7 Essential Tips for Bringing Your Jack Chi Home
Once you have found the perfect Jack Russell Chihuahua mix for sale, the real work begins. Here are seven detailed, practical tips to ensure a smooth transition for your new puppy:
- 1. Ask for Parent Health Clearances: Always request documentation showing that the parent dogs have been screened for common genetic issues, such as patellar luxation, heart murmurs, and eye disorders. This drastically reduces the risk of your puppy developing hereditary conditions.
- 2. Puppy-Proof Your Home Thoroughly: Jack Chis are notoriously curious and agile. Secure all loose wires, remove toxic plants, and ensure your yard has a secure fence. These little escape artists can squeeze through surprisingly small gaps.

- 4. Invest in Interactive Puzzle Toys: Because of their high intelligence, Jack Chis get bored easily. Provide them with treat-dispensing toys and snuffle mats to keep their minds engaged and prevent destructive chewing.
- 5. Prioritize Early Socialization: Introduce your puppy to a wide variety of people, sights, sounds, and other animals during their first 16 weeks. This helps prevent the fear-based aggression and excessive barking that can sometimes occur in small terrier mixes.
- 6. Establish a Consistent Routine: Dogs thrive on predictability. Set a strict schedule for feeding, potty breaks, playtime, and naps. This will significantly speed up the house-training process.
- 7. Use Positive Reinforcement: Never use harsh punishments with a Jack Chi. They respond best to praise, treats, and play. Keep training sessions short, fun, and highly rewarding.

How much does a Jack Russell Chihuahua mix cost?
The price of a Jack Chi puppy from a reputable breeder typically ranges from $400 to $1,000. Prices can vary based on the breeder's location, reputation, and the lineage of the parent dogs. Adoption fees from a shelter or rescue usually range from $150 to $400, which often includes spaying/neutering, microchipping, and initial vaccinations.
Are Jack Chis good family dogs?
Jack Chis can make excellent family dogs for active households with older, respectful children. Because of their small size and delicate bones, they are not always the best fit for families with very young toddlers who might accidentally injure them. They bond very closely with their families and love to be involved in daily activities.
How big do Jack Russell Chihuahua mixes get?
As a small breed mix, a fully grown Jack Chi typically weighs between 8 and 18 pounds and stands about 10 to 15 inches tall at the shoulder. Their exact size will depend heavily on which parent breed they take after more, as Jack Russells are generally larger and sturdier than Chihuahuas.
Do Jack Russell Chihuahua mixes shed a lot?
Yes, Jack Chis are moderate shedders. Both parent breeds shed, so you can expect to find hair around your home. Regular brushing once or twice a week with a soft bristle brush or a hound glove will help manage loose fur and keep their coat looking healthy and shiny.
